In a keynote speech today, French President Jacques Chirac will set out his case for Europe to the French people and deal with the burning issues of the day - whether to allow Turkey into the EU and whether to hold a referendum on the Constitution.
He will also conduct his first general press conference for six years to answer questions from journalists on these awkward topics, although no major policy announcement is expected.
